    Summary

    The PBS Customer Service Specialist is responsible for creating a positive patient experience while interacting with customers regarding patient inquiries in a high-volume call center and/or in person. The Specialist will work to review and resolve patient inquiries, complaints and grievances by phone, via MyChart, via Zoom and in writing in a courteous and professional manner that is both caring and compassionate. This individual maintains positive working relationships with our internal and external customers and vendors. The Specialist will provide details regarding billing inquiries and needed information, such as itemized statements and patient account summaries in our electronic health record (EPIC).

    Specialists also manage estate and bankruptcy processes for referral to the Office of General Counsel, in addition to referral and review of accounts in bad debt. The Specialist must be able to utilize critical thinking skills to analyze problems and review and resolve billing inquiries and complaints. This individual must be able to multi-task in a fast-paced environment and will need exceptional customer service skills, appropriate phone etiquette and a willingness to serve others. The Specialist will need a working knowledge of healthcare billing (hospital and physician) and the ability to review and explain how claims processed according to the Explanation of Benefits. This individual needs to be comfortable discussing and collecting patient balances.

    Specialists will need to adhere to all department's policies and procedures. The Specialist will work under the guidance of the Patient Business Center Customer Service Supervisor and will be responsible for timely escalation of patient concerns to the Supervisor for resolution.
